McKAY v. KELLY

No. 9868.

229 S.W.2d 117 (1950)

McKAY et ux. v. KELLY.

Court of Civil Appeals of Texas, Austin.

Rehearing Denied April 19, 1950.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Spann & Spann, of San Antonio, for appellant.

Carl Wright Johnson, of San Antonio, Birkhead, Beckmann, Stanard, Vance & Wood, of San Antonio, Scott, Wilson & Cureton, of Waco, and Frank M. Wilson, Waco, for appellee.


HUGHES, Justice.

Scott McKay and wife, Helen McKay, appellants, sued W. A. Kelly, doing business as Kelly Construction Company, for damages to their property alleged to have been caused by blasting done by appellee in his operation of a nearby caliche pit. Injunctive relief was also sought.
